script_tag(name:"summary", value:"The remote host is missing an update for the 'linux, linux-raspi2' package(s) announced via the USN-3292-1 advisory.");
script_tag(name:"vuldetect", value:"Checks if a vulnerable package version is present on the target host.");
script_tag(name:"insight", value:"Jason Donenfeld discovered a heap overflow in the MACsec module in the
Linux kernel. An attacker could use this to cause a denial of service
(system crash) or possibly execute arbitrary code.");
script_tag(name:"affected", value:"'linux, linux-raspi2' package(s) on Ubuntu 16.10.");
script_tag(name:"solution", value:"Please install the updated package(s).");
